#7dc6b0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7dc6b0 is composed of 49% red, 77.6%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.1%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 161.9 degrees, a saturation of 39% and a lightness of 63.3%. #7dc6b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#faffff with #008d61.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#7dc6b0 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an - lime green.
#7dc6b0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7dc6b0 has RGB values of R:125, G:198,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 8242864.
